Determine if array contains all zeroes


I create the following array like this:

array<UInt16>^ temp = gcnew array<UInt16>(1000);

How do I determine if this entire array has been filled with zero or not.

I think I may be able to use TrueForAll(T) but I'm not sure.


Solution

  • This should work properly (here I used LINQ):

    IEnumerable<int> values = new List<int>(); // Or use any array type instead of List.
    
    ... Add your values here ...
    
    var allAreZero = !values.Any(v => v != 0);
    

    P.S. the array class inherits IEnumerable.

    And here is a solution with foreach:

    var isAllZero = true;
    foreach (var value in values)
    {
        if (value != 0)
        {
            isAllZero = false;
            break;
        }
    }
    

    UPDATE

    The really difference between TrueForAll, and my LINQ code is: LINQ code uses the fluent (or maybe also query) syntax, where TrueForAll is just a normal function where you send the array as a parameter.
